Japanese government approves blazing fast, 500kph maglev train

Shinkansen

Japan’s Ministry of Land, Infrastructure, Transport, and Tourism today approved an application by Central Japan Railway Company to build what may become one of the world’s fastest commuter trains. The ultra high-speed magnetic levitation (maglev) train, slated for completion by 2027, will connect Tokyo and Nagoya and travel at speeds up to 500kph (311mph). It will cost and estimated 5.5 trillion yen (US$51 billion).

One of the country’s currently-operational bullet trains, known as shinkansen in Japanese, carries passengers between the two cities in about 100 minutes. The new maglev train will cut that commute down to only 40 minutes. According to The Japan Times, engineers will have their work cut out for them, as roughly 86 percent of the maglev track will require the construction of tunnels – some deeper than 40 meters below ground.

A proposed extension of the upcoming maglev track by train operator JR Tokai, tentatively set for 2045, would connect Tokyo and Osaka in just 67 minutes – down from an existing travel time of 153 minutes. That stretch is projected to cost 9 trillion yen (US$85 billion).

Japan’s new maglev train is blazing fast, but it may not be the fastest – especially by the time it opens to passengers in 2027. The Shanghai Maglev Train (SMT), in service since 2004 on a 30km route from the edge of the city to Pudong International Airport, already reaches a “top operational commercial speed” of 431kph (268mph) – and it only cost US$1.2 billion to build. In a 2003 test run, SMT reached 501kph – one kph faster than Japan’s maglev reached in tests last month.

Even 501kph pales in comparison to the top speed of a sci-fi inspired maglev train being designed by scientists at China’s Southwest Jiaotong University. They theorize that an ultra high-speed maglev train traveling in a vacuum – without that pesky thing called air resistancecould reach speeds of 2,900kph (1,800mph).
